The Seneca County Sheriff’s Office announced the arrest of a Waterloo resident following an investigation by the Seneca County Department of Human Services (DHS).
According to Sheriff Timothy Thompson, 51-year-old Vera S. Powell was taken into custody on February 5, 2025. She has been charged with two counts of offering a false instrument for filing in the first degree, a Class E felony.
The charges stem from allegations that Powell failed to disclose a source of income on two separate benefit applications submitted to Seneca County DHS. The alleged omissions were discovered during a DHS investigation.
Powell was processed at the Seneca County Law Enforcement Center and released with an appearance ticket. She is scheduled to appear in Waterloo Town Court later this month to respond to the charges.
